[BREITBART] The Allegheny Court of Common Pleas on Monday struck down Pittsburgh’s ban on the use of AR-15s inside city limits.
Breitbart News reported Pittsburgh Mayor Bill Peduto (D) signed the ban on AR-15 usage April 9, 2019. WJAC reported other aspects of the gun control banned "most uses of armor-piercing ammunition and high-capacity magazines." The controls signed by Peduto were also intended to allow guns to be seized from individuals via a Red Flag Law.
WESA reported Allegheny County Judge Joseph James found all the controls "void and unenforceable," due to the state’s preemption statute.
A preemption law means a city or municipality is barred from passing gun controls that exceed those existing at the state level.

Brown was testifying against efforts by the Trump administration to rescind California’s waiver that previously allowed it to set its own emissions standards for vehicles ‐ effectively giving the state control of the entire auto industry. The administration argues that California’s policy is actually worse for the environment because higher standards make new cars ‐ which are more energy-efficient than old cars ‐ more difficult for consumers to buy.
The ongoing California wildfires have a variety of causes. The immediate cause of the Getty Fire in Los Angeles, for example, appears to be a tree branch that was blown by high winds into power lines, according to the Los Angeles Times. Critics fault California and its utility companies for spending money on complying with "green" initiatives rather than on burying power lines. Others also cite homeless camps, where past fires have started, and poor forestry management policies that have barred the clearing of brush that can provide fuel for wildfires.
But Brown and other Democrats have identified climate change as the cuplrit, even though there is no scientific evidence to support that claim. In 2015 and in 2017, Brown also blamed climate change for wildfires in California, though scientists disagreed, calling Brown’s arguments an example of "noble-cause corruption."
California Democrats are facing new criticism at home, as utility companies have begun cutting power to electricity customers in peak fire conditions ‐ a new practice for which the state government seems to have been unprepared.

[Free Beacon] Virginia governor Ralph Northam received Planned Parenthood talking points just hours after he told a radio station that doctors should be able to deny life-saving care to abortion survivors, according to newly released documents.
A Planned Parenthood employee who previously worked as a Northam aide reached out to the Democratic governor's office shortly after his botched interview with a local radio station. She included several talking points to help sell the Northam-backed late-term abortion bill.
"Let's set the record straight: There is no such thing as an abortion up until birth," Planned Parenthood's Alexsis Rodgers said in an email to several Northam staffers shortly after the Jan. 30 interview. "The idea that this bill somehow allows a woman to have an abortion up to or as she gives birth is flat-out untrue‐it's simply not how medical care works, and it's frankly irresponsible to imply that it is."
The emails to Northam's office illustrate the rapid damage control campaign pro-choice activists employed to defend the bill in the wake of the governor's comments. The documents were released by government watchdog Judicial Watch through a Freedom of Information Act request.
Rodgers's message had the subject "Topline messages for Northam" and featured personalized instructions for Northam to address abortion "as a physician." Rodgers was Northam's policy director when he was lieutenant governor, although she now works for the National Domestic Workers Alliance. Her message was forwarded to Virginia's deputy secretary of health and human resources Gena Berger.
The email was sent in the aftermath of Northam's now-infamous radio interview about how doctors should treat infants born alive during an abortion procedure.
